Early Life and Path to Butantan

To truly appreciate Vital Brazil's contributions, let's rewind a bit and look at his background. Born in 1865 in Rio de Janeiro, he showed a keen interest in medicine and science from a young age. He pursued his medical degree, and this academic journey laid the foundation for his future groundbreaking work. Imagine the late 19th century – a time when scientific understanding of diseases and treatments was rapidly evolving. This was the exciting backdrop against which Vital Brazil began his career. His early experiences and education shaped his dedication to public health, particularly in tackling the dangers posed by venomous animals. This passion eventually led him to the Butantan Farm, where his research would flourish and leave a lasting legacy. Specific Antivenoms for Specific Snakes

Let's dig a bit deeper into why Vital Brazil's approach of developing specific antivenoms was so revolutionary. Before his work, antivenom treatment was pretty much a one-size-fits-all approach, which wasn't very effective because snake venoms vary wildly in their composition. Imagine trying to use the same key for every lock – it just wouldn't work! Vital Brazil recognized this critical issue and set out to create antivenoms tailored to the venom of individual snake species. This involved a ton of painstaking research. He meticulously studied the venoms of various snakes, identifying their unique components and how they affected the body. This knowledge allowed him to develop targeted antivenoms that could neutralize the specific toxins in each venom. The result? A dramatic increase in the effectiveness of snakebite treatment and a significant reduction in mortality rates. His work not only saved countless lives but also established a new standard for antivenom production. This approach is now the cornerstone of modern snakebite treatment protocols worldwide. Impact and Legacy of Vital Brazil's Work

The impact of Vital Brazil's work extends far beyond the borders of Brazil. His research on antivenom has saved countless lives globally and continues to do so. But his legacy isn't just about antivenom. He also made significant contributions to the understanding and treatment of other venomous animal bites and stings, including those from spiders and scorpions. His dedication to public health and his commitment to scientific excellence have inspired generations of scientists and researchers. Vital Brazil's work also played a crucial role in the development of public health infrastructure in Brazil. He was a strong advocate for preventive medicine and education, working tirelessly to raise awareness about the dangers of venomous animals and how to prevent bites and stings. His efforts helped to establish Brazil as a leader in the field of tropical medicine and venomous animal research.
